               W.E.B Griffin, an author from U.S. had a good exposure to the German military. His mother was Pennsylvania Dutch; hence his mother was very influential in motivating to study the German language. One of his duties was to supplying food to the German officials, which also played an important role in engraving military information in his mind which he used it in his novels. The military was like a part of his family life. Griffin's creation such as Oberst from the Brotherhood of War novels have been inspired from his life associated with the German military.

                Griffin's wife is from Argentina. His stepson's name is Ignacio. In some of his novels, one can also see characters having an Argentine-American background; this is because his father-in-law is a former Colonel.The family life of Griffin has helped him in many ways in developing characters for his novels.
